Transaction 39ca3f532850e697c3b1b52def319ac6e3dda63b4befc387e5baccc9d52b4229
1 Input
1 Output
-
39ca3f532850e697c3b1b52def319ac6e3dda63b4befc387e5baccc9d52b4229:0
- value
- 949676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a02721603274d91c25bd1a3b36ad42157b3f7ed OP_EQUAL
- address
- 3EGk6weSRX2GggnmBLMc5ycJZYxcrEohic